MGI Phenotype F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] The protein encoded by this gene enhances transcriptional activation by ligand-bound nuclear hormone receptors. However, it does this not by direct interaction with the receptor, but by direct interaction with the nuclear hormone receptor transcriptional coactivator NRC. The encoded protein may function by altering local chromatin structure. [provided by RefSeq, Jul 2008]
PHENOTYPE: Mice homozygous for a transgenic gene disruption exhibit embryonic lethality before implantation. Mice homozygous for a conditional allele activated in the brain exhibit loss of cortical neurons and decreased brain size. [provided by MGI curators]
